We are seeking a highly organized and detail-oriented Controls Technician to join our Calgary and Edmonton BAS Controls team. As a Building Automation Systems (BAS) Controls Technician you will apply knowledge of various building trades (electrical, mechanical, telecommunications) and information systems networks to computer-based control systems consisting of intelligent automated field devices, controlled field devices, and environmental control mechanical equipment. You will interface with customers, architects, engineers, and contractors to install and service building automation systems. This includes but is not limited to project database development, BAS network start-up, hardware point verification, software verification and system commissioning in commercial buildings, industrial property, schools, and medical centers.

Duties and Responsibilities:

Network start-up and commissioning, hardware validation and commissioning, software validation and commissioning, system commissioning and project closeout. Troubleshoot & commission newly installed Building Automation Systems Maintain commissioning documentation Keep management, contractors and customer informed of job progress and issues Pursue opportunities to provide added value and efficiency to our customers' building systems Maintain accurate records of installed systems and for as-built documentation Respond to warranty calls to support site during warranty period

On-site Network Start-up & Commissioning:

Work with installers to ensure best practice for field device installations are met Verify controller power, BACnet MSTP/IP configurations, and communications to the BAS network Troubleshoot problem networks by visually inspecting quality of installation Guide the installations team in correcting installation errors/deficiencies

On-site Hardware Commissioning:

Perform point to point commissioning of field controllers to end devices Verify operation of field mounted safety interlocks on associated mechanical equipment Calibrate flow/temperature/pressure transmitters, validate correct BAS input signals Calibrate Valves/Dampers Actuators stroke-movement, verify control signals to/from variable speed drives Utilize XpressGFX Points and/or installation drawings to build hardware commissioning sheets Troubleshoot and solve electrical, mechanical and communication deficiencies Ensures all devices/controllers are labeled as per project specifications

On-site Software & System Commissioning:

Download and verify field level controller software using Distech Controls software tools Integration of various 3rd party BACnet; Modbus and Lonworks devices and equipment Escalate software issues to the Lead BAS Controls Technician Verify program operation and control sequence against project drawings and specifications Validation of system trends, alarms and graphics Execute 3rd Party functional demonstration of terminal units

Other Duties:

Under direction of the Lead BAS Controls Technician assist in development of graphical user interfaces, user views and all project database tasks as required Upgrade and commission supervisory devices under direction of the Lead BAS Controls Technician Programming field devices using GFX under the direction of the Lead BAS Controls Technician Coach and mentor newly hired BAS Controls Technicians and co-op students working within our team Contribute to corporate knowledge sharing systems and participate in the development of technical guides tools and template library

Qualifications and Job Requirements:

High school diploma or equivalent (GED) 5+ years' experience with start-up and commissioning of building automation systems (BAS) Must be well versed in heating, ventilating and air-conditioning equipment such as air handling units, boilers, chillers, heat exchangers, heat pumps, variable air volume boxes etc. as well as, lighting control, security and access control, irrigation, fire alarm interfaces, and water leak detection. Experience with network troubleshooting tools (BACnet Discovery Tool, Wireshark, and/or Visual BACnet) is preferred Move up to 50 lbs and perform work on a ladder when required
